
Google has
fully integrated the past 20 years of Usenet archives into Google Groups, which
now offers access to more than 800 million messages dating back to 1981. This
is by far the most complete collection of Usenet articles ever assembled and a
fascinating first-hand historical account.
We compiled some
especially memorable articles and threads in the timeline below. For example,
read Tim Berners-Lee's announcement of what became the
World Wide Web or Linus Torvalds' post about his "pet project".
